VIRGINIA BEACH, Va. (AP) - Two men face charges after they ran through a Virginia Beach movie theater wearing clown masks.
Virginia Beach police spokesman Jimmy Barnes tells WAVY-TV that Blake Newton and Jamar K. Washington Jr. are charged with wearing masks in public, a felony, and misdemeanor disorderly conduct.
Washington also is charged with possession of marijuana and two weapons counts. He says he had a knife.
The incident occurred Monday evening at Regal Columbus Theaters.
Washington tells WAVY that he didn't intend to scare or hurt anyone. Newton says the pair "just messed up."
Police say men's prank was insensitive. It occurred just months after a gunman killed 12 people and injured 58 others at a theater in Colorado.
